  • its probably the fuel shut off valve as I call it,,its up around the carb an inline to it for the gas and they can stick and stop gas flow,,it has a plunger pin if you get it apart and it must move an spring back freely for fuel flow

  • Ive had Lincoln and now have Miller. Had it for 3 years,. Dont use it much, had the same problem. Needed fuel pump. Soon later, needed choke cable. original cable was made wrong at the carb end and wouldnt clamp on the outer shield. Made the choke run partially on all the time. It ate up plugs like crazy. Finally I figured it out, choke was not going completely off. Check these on yours to be sure.

  • Fuel filter may be empty - replace the pickup hose in the fuel tank as well as the screen on the end of it. Use silicone to seal the replacement hose where it enters the tank. Pour gasoline down the carb to get it going until the fuel filter is full. You may also consider priming the filter with fuel as well.
